溫馨提示×

如何快速配置Linux Kafka

小樊
53
2025-05-24 15:24:43
欄目: 智能運維

在Linux上快速配置Kafka的步驟如下:

1. 安裝JDK

首先,確保你的系統上已經安裝了JDK 1.8或更高版本。你可以通過以下命令來安裝JDK:

  • 對于Ubuntu/Debian系統:

    sudo apt-get update
    sudo apt-get install openjdk-8-jdk
    
  • 對于CentOS/RedHat系統:

    sudo yum install java-1.8.0-openjdk
    

驗證JDK安裝成功:

java -version

2. 下載Kafka

訪問Apache Kafka官網,下載最新版本的Kafka安裝包。例如,下載kafka_2.13-3.5.2.tgz。

3. 解壓安裝包

使用以下命令解壓安裝包:

tar -zxvf kafka_2.13-3.5.2.tgz

4. 配置環境變量

編輯環境變量文件,例如編輯/etc/profile文件,在文件末尾添加以下兩行:

export KAFKA_HOME=/path/to/kafka
export PATH=$PATH:$KAFKA_HOME/bin

加載環境變量:

source /etc/profile

5. 啟動Kafka服務器

進入Kafka目錄:

cd $KAFKA_HOME

啟動Kafka服務器:

./bin/kafka-server-start.sh config/server.properties

6. 驗證安裝

檢查Kafka是否正在運行:

netstat -an | grep 9092

7. 配置Kafka集群(可選)

如果你需要配置Kafka集群,可以參考以下步驟:

  • 下載并解壓Kafka Manager:

    wget https://github.com/yahoo/CMAK/releases/download/3.0.0.5/cmak-3.0.0.5.zip
    unzip cmak-3.0.0.5.zip -d /data/
    cd /data/cmak-3.0.0.5
    
  • 配置Kafka Manager:

    編輯conf/application.conf文件,設置Zookeeper地址和其他相關配置。

  • 啟動Kafka Manager:

    ./bin/cmak -java-home /usr/local/java/jdk-11.0.10 -Dconfig.file=./conf/application.conf -Dhttp.port=9000 &
    

以上步驟以Kafka 3.5.2版本為例,具體版本可能會有所不同。在安裝前,請確保已經安裝并配置好Zookeeper,因為Kafka需要Zookeeper來管理集群元數據。

請注意,以上步驟可能會根據具體的Linux發行版和Kafka版本有所不同。建議參考官方文檔以獲取最準確的安裝和配置指南。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女